全面解析,如何精准预估APP开发成本
教程2025-03-3031760
随着移动互联网的迅猛发展,应用程序(APP)已成为企业拓展市场、增强品牌影响力的关键工具,APP开发成本之高昂,使得如何精准预估开发成本成为企业关注的焦点,本文将从多维度深入剖析如何预估APP开发成本,为各企业提供极具价值的参考。
影响APP开发成本的关键因素
以下因素将显著影响APP开发成本:
功能需求:功能需求是决定开发成本的核心要素,功能越复杂,开发周期越长,成本自然越高,在预估成本时,应详细列出所需功能,并按优先级进行排序。
技术选型:技术选型包括开发语言、数据库、操作系统等,不同选型将导致开发难度、周期和成本的不同,预估成本时,需充分考虑技术选型对成本的影响。
团队规模:团队规模直接影响开发周期和成本,更大的团队意味着更长的开发周期和更高的成本,预估成本时,应根据项目需求确定合适的团队规模。
设计要求:界面设计、用户体验等设计要求属于设计范畴,优秀的设计能提升用户满意度,但同时也可能增加开发成本,预估成本时,应充分考虑设计要求对成本的影响。
后期维护:后期维护包括修复bug、功能更新等,其成本会随着APP使用年限的增加而逐渐上升,预估成本时,应充分考虑后期维护对成本的影响。
预估APP开发成本的步骤
以下是预估APP开发成本的详细步骤:
确定项目需求:明确APP的功能需求、设计要求等,具体方法包括:
- 列出功能清单:将APP所需的详细功能列出并按优先级排序。
- 制作原型图:通过原型图展示APP的界面和功能,便于团队成员沟通。
- 召开需求讨论会:邀请项目相关人员共同讨论,确保需求明确。
确定技术选型:根据项目需求选择合适的技术选型,考虑以下因素:
- 开发周期:尽量缩短开发周期。
- 成本:尽量降低开发成本。
- 团队熟悉度:选择团队熟悉的技术以提高开发效率。
估算开发周期:从项目需求和团队规模出发估算开发周期,具体方法包括:
- 经验估算:根据以往项目经验进行估算。
- 任务分解法:将项目分解为多个任务并估算每个任务的完成时间。
- 甘特图:通过甘特图展示项目进度以估算开发周期。
确定团队规模:根据具体项目需求和开发周期确定合适的团队规模,方法包括:
- 经验估算:基于以往的项目经验确定团队规模。
- 人力需求分析:分析项目所需技术、设计、测试等人力以确定团队规模。
估算人力成本:根据团队规模和人力成本进行估算,方法包括:
- 薪资调查:调查当地开发人员的薪资水平。
- 外包成本:考虑外包团队的成本。
估算其他成本:除了人力成本外,还需考虑以下额外成本:
- 服务器费用:根据APP的访问量估算服务器费用。
- 域名注册费用:估算域名注册费用。
- 推广费用:根据项目计划和市场推广策略估算APP推广费用。
综合估算:将所有成本综合起来估算出APP开发总成本。
预估APP开发成本是一个复杂且需细致考虑的过程,通过以上方法,企业可以精准地预估开发成本,为后续项目提供保障,在实施过程中,应根据具体项目情况灵活调整,以应对可能出现的变更和不确定性。
版权声明:如发现本站有侵权违规内容,请发送邮件至yrdown@88.com举报,一经核实,将第一时间删除。